1992 Supreme(P&H) 170

S.D.BAJAJ, B.S.NEHRA
State of Punjab – Appellant
Versus
Karam Chand Rajinder Kumar –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Appellant : Sh. Randhir Singh AAG, Punjab.
For the Respondents:Sh. R.S. Ahluwalia, Advocate.

JUDGMENT

B.S. Nehra, J. - This appeal is directed against the judgment dated 6.5.1988 of Shri M.L. Singal, Special Judge, Patiala, acquitting the respondents of the charge under Section 7 read with Section 10 of the Essential Commodities Act, 1955, for having been found in possession of sub standard fertilizer for sale, thereby contravening the provisions of the Fertilizer Control Order, 1957.

2. On 11.7.1984, Shri Narinder Singh, Agriculture Inspector, Patiala, visited the business premises of M/s Karam Chand Rajinder Kumar, situated in New Grain Market, Patiala, which was dealing in the sale and Purchase of fertilizers. Radhey Sham, respondent No. 5, was working as the Salesman on the shop of this firm. 27 bags of single superphospate 16% Asha Brand were found lying in the shop for sale. The Agriculture Inspector selected three bags at random out of 27 bags of fertilizer for taking out sample. He took half kg. of fertilizer from each of those three bags. Quantity so taken out of the fertilizers was spread on a paper and was thoroughly mixed. The same was divided into three parts.
